The Current Situation in Nazareth

Nazareth is a city of approximately 75,000 residents, and it is considered to be one of the most peaceful cities in the region. The city has a mixed population of Christians and Muslims, and it is known for its vibrant cultural scene and rich history. However, like many cities in the Middle East, Nazareth has not been immune to the conflicts and tensions that have been plaguing the region in recent years.

What to See and Do in Nazareth

Despite the challenges that Nazareth is facing, it is still a city that is rich in history and culture, and there are many things to see and do. Here are a few suggestions:

Visit the Church of the Annunciation

The Church of the Annunciation is one of the most famous churches in Nazareth, and it is believed to be the site where the angel Gabriel appeared to the Virgin Mary and announced that she would bear a son. The church is a beautiful example of Byzantine architecture, and it is a must-see for anyone visiting Nazareth.

Explore the Old Quarter

The old quarter of Nazareth is a charming neighborhood that is filled with narrow streets, ancient buildings, and vibrant markets. Visitors can explore the quarter on foot, and there are many shops, restaurants, and cafes to discover. (See Also: Is Nyc Safe To Visit? Truth Revealed)

Visit the Nazareth Village

The Nazareth Village is a living museum that recreates the life and times of Jesus Christ. Visitors can see ancient buildings, watch craftsmen at work, and learn about the daily life of a first-century Galilean.
